The project workspace is located in the south-central of the greater hingganmountain, and belong to a part of the Inner Mongolia-Khingan slot which is betweenSiberia plate and Sino-Korean plate. The major tectonic activities in this area areVariscan structural movement and Yanshanian structural movement. A large-scalevolcanic movement and mineralization occured frequently in this region by theinfluence of the tectonic activity, and at the same time there were many different typesof volcanic edifices forming in this zone.This paper mainly through a detailed field geological mapping and a depthdissection to the related data classified the volcanic edifices in this region into fourtypes according to their different characteristics:①caldera;②volcanic dome;○3strato volcano, and summarized their respective characteristics. Based on studying thevolcanic edifices’ ore-controlling behaviors, this paper also classified these behaviorsinto such types: volcanogenic-eruption ore deposits, pneumato hydrothermal oredeposits formed in the late of volcano eruptible period and the ore-controllingdeposits of ancient volcanic edifices. The volcanogenic-eruption ore deposits can bedivided into volcanogenic-sedimentary ore deposits and volcanic-magmatic oredeposits. And the pneumato-hydrothermal ore deposits formed in the late can bedivided into the ore deposit related to the deep magma source and the ore depositsabout secondary volcanic rock.Due to the huge differences among these volcanic edifices’ factors in controllingdifferent types of ore deposits, this paper summarized some following rules in thefurther studies:①the volcanogenic-sedimentary ore deposits, are mainly controlledby the crater subsided region, their ore-bodies are yielded in bedded;②thevolcanic-magmatic ore deposits, are mainly affected by the volcanic edifices whichhave volcanic conduit, their ore bodies are bell shaped or columnar etc.;③thepneumato-hydrothermal ore deposits formed in the late of volcano eruptible periodoriginated in volcanic center (crater-near crater facies), and are controlled by these volcanic edifices such as volcanic conduit, volcanic uplift, explosion-breccia and thecracks around the crater.At last, according to the south—central of the greater hinggan mountain’sgeological background and its mineralization background, this paper argues thatsearching the ore deposits controlled by volcanic edifices need to do the followingfive key measures:①finding out the relation between the tectonic setting andmineralization;②finding out the relation between the basement structure ofvolcanic basin and mineralization;③understanding the ore-bearing properties ofvolcanic edifices and volcanic rocks;④finding out the distribution of hypabyssalrock related to volcanic edifices;⑤finding out the relation between the fault relatedto volcanism and the volcanic edifices.
